The feeling of drowning in a dream is intense and often leaves a strong impression – yet it's primarily a symbolic image of your inner world, not a prediction. It stands for feeling overwhelmed by something: by emotions, expectations, tasks, or changes that seem to be growing over your head.
Drowning can also describe the feeling of not being able to breathe anymore – in a figurative sense, having no space for yourself, your needs, or your own expression. Sometimes in such dreams, someone appears who helps or looks away – that can give clues to how you're currently experiencing yourself in your relationships.
